Transaction 7515581a428031c57fdfd70e1e409d0794dbb16d0b7f2344d2835e2e9c9bf9fa

4 Input
2 Outputs
  • 7515581a428031c57fdfd70e1e409d0794dbb16d0b7f2344d2835e2e9c9bf9fa:0
  • value  6517
    address  1EauY6bqUJ9JzVthjMMB8yAgSgKKXxf8er
  • 7515581a428031c57fdfd70e1e409d0794dbb16d0b7f2344d2835e2e9c9bf9fa:1
  • value  3328100
    address  1NLVQn2HxF9EGzZKcWQSs4gi7AdGupmL6j